Different Scheduler's Fees for Different Leagues
Currently the scheduler's fee is global. It would be hugely beneficial if the schedulers fee or admin fee could differ by game code, league, team, etc. We charge different fees to different teams and organizations to schedule officials, and as current, we must invoice all of our teams with fee of X, then change the fee and invoice teams that are charged Y. It's a bottle neck and a pain. Thanks for your consideration.
3 votesThis feature already exists. You can use the Positions table to manage separate billable fees instead of using the global scheduling fees. For example, setting a billable fee of $100 with a $10 deduction would mean that the league would be billed $100 including the $10 scheduling fee, the official would receive $90. Hope that helps. allows the message to tell you the location/school name for the assignment
When an assignment comes through with a date/time, can you add the school name/location, as some of us have multiple assignments on the same days.
1 voteThis feature already exists, when possible. Text messages, by their nature, are limited to only 160 characters. Our system will automatically include the location of an assignment in the text message, if and when it will fit within the character limit. Unfortunately, if the name cannot fit, it is not possible to add it to the text message. We don’t control the limit on text message length as that is a universal limit imposed by wireless carriers.
